January 2026 Sales and Inventory Insights for Commack, NY
The median sold price in Commack, NY was $785,000 for December 2025. This figure declined 9.93 percent compared to the previous month, reflecting recent moderation in buyer demand. However, compared to last year, the median sold price is up by 6.44 percent, demonstrating enduring long-term growth and offering reassurance for home owners evaluating equity. Why it matters: Year-over-year appreciation means sellers can often command stronger returns, while buyers should budget for continued competition on listings.
Current months of inventory stand at just 0.81, which is a strong signal of a seller dominated environment. Although this is up 32.5 percent month over month, the supply remains far below the four month marker that would suggest a balanced market. Median List and Estimated Values: January 2026 Highlights
The median estimated property value is $807,000, representing a modest 0.2 percent increase from the prior month and a 5.6 percent rise over the past year. Sellers should note that while prices adjust seasonally, the upward trend supports confident pricing strategies. Buyers monitoring affordable homes in Commack, NY this January 2026 can leverage the median list price, which reached $872,000. This suggests a nine percent year-over-year increase, though it dropped 0.8 percent month over month, possibly indicating more negotiation potential in early listings for the year.
- Median Days on Market: 32 (up 6.67 percent MoM)
- Sold to List Price Ratio: 102.8 percent
- Price per Sq Ft (Active): $411
- Price per Sq Ft (Closed): $407
- Price per Sq Ft (Pending): $390
- Inventory Range (Active): $529,000 to $1,275,000
Pending and Closed Transactions in Commack, NY
This January 2026, there are 10 new, 10 pending, and 10 recently closed listings in the past three months. These numbers reflect healthy turnover and a dynamic marketplace. Median days on market for closed listings is now 32, a shift upward that allows buyers a slightly longer decision window. Still, with the sold to list price ratio above 100 percent, sellers are consistently securing offers close to or over their asked price—another sign of persistent demand.
Rental Market and Additional Takeaways for January 2026
The rental segment saw 6 new listings and 10 closed leases, with a median list price of $4,500 per month and a closed median of $3,343 per month. The price per square foot held steady at $3, and the lease volume for closed properties reached $35,958.
